Lyra; the Lyre
The constellation Lyra, named after the lyre, a stringed instrument. In Japanese, it is associated with the koto (琴).
In the constellation Lyra, there is a bright star called Vega.
It is easy to find Lyra in the summer night sky.
Alternate spelling using the kanji 琴 (koto, the musical instrument). Less common than こと座.
From 琴 (koto, a traditional Japanese stringed instrument) + 座 (constellation). The constellation is named after the lyre, which is likened to the koto.
